Transaction 5ffff559e2f65cf1039e95bbc44fbf11ed107eafc87fd44996ffad35ca167a10

3 Input
1 Outputs
  • 5ffff559e2f65cf1039e95bbc44fbf11ed107eafc87fd44996ffad35ca167a10:0
  • value  4986286
    address  3LwKcJYG3d5HqVvGq9aB6sSfeQ6yhKYNii